AP Calculus AB (Cum Laude Recognition)
This course introduces the concept of formal differentiation and analytic geometry. Includes
such topics as: derivatives of functions and trigonometric functions, integration, polar
coordinates and vector equations. Special attention will be given to new applications for
engineering, business, economics, and the life sciences. The course also provides instruction
on the use of the scientific calculator and all of its functions. Students will be required to have a
graphing calculator for this class. See the instructor if you would like suggestions for the type of
graphing calculator to buy. See Advanced Placement Expectations/Criteria (pg 17)
